Housing costs in Merrick?
A typical home costs $176,500, which is 47.8% less expensive than the national average of $338,100 and 22.6% less expensive than the average Nebraska home, at $228,100. Renting a two-bedroom unit in Merrick costs $830 per month, which is 42.0% cheaper than the national average of $1,430 and 16.9% cheaper than the state average of $970.
